Had this happen to me over 2,000 miles from home once. I ended up taking a LONG screw driver and a hammer to the plastic piece that covers the latch mechanism from the bottom. Had to lay under it and reach up behind the bumper and grill to break the cover off but once I got it off I was able to work the screw driver into the mechanism and pop it open. After that I have always lubed up the latch every other time I pop the hood and it hasn't happened since.
